" EweMove Leek & Hanley are pleased to offer the market this three bed semi-detached property in the popular residential area of Baddeley Green.

Internally, 33 Baddeley Hall Road boasts an unconventional, yet pleasing design. The rooms tactfully wrap around the central staircase, creating a free flowing layout which is complimented by a property which is wonderfully decorated throughout. Briefly comprising of an extensive lounge / diner, an attractive kitchen / diner, useful utility, three bedrooms and a family bathroom. Moving outside, gardens are afforded to the front and rear, in addition to a driveway fit to accommodate one vehicle.

The surrounding area is a quiet and friendly one, mainly made up of residential properties. The ever popular Baddeley Green, boasting a post office, surgery and chemist amongst other amenities and independent shops is at your mercy, as is the village of Milton. With its quaint main high street, Millrace Road, offering a plethora of shops and amenities. The nearby A53 will get you to the A500 and A50 in no time, meaning cities such as Birmingham and Manchester are easily accessible
